TRANSIENT VOLTAGE SUPPRESSOR 400 Watt Peak Power 1.0 Watt Steady State VOLTAGE- 6.8 to 540 Volts
FEATURES
‧Plastic package has Underwriters Laboratory Flammability Classification 94V-O ‧Glass passivated chip junction in DO-41 package ‧600W surge capability at 1ms ‧Excellent clamping capability ‧Low zener impedance ‧Fast response time: typically less than 1.0 ps from 0 volts to BV min ‧Typical IR less than 1µA above 10V ‧High temperature soldering guaranteed: 260°C/10 seconds/.375",(9.5mm) lead length/5lbs., (2.3kg) tension High temperature soldering : 260‧ O C / 10 seconds at terminals Pb free product at available : 99% Sn above meet RoHS ‧ environment substance directive request MECHANICAL DATA ‧Case: JEDEC DO-41 Molded plastic ‧Terminals: Axial leads, solderable per MIL-STD-202, Method 208 ‧Polarity: Color band denoted cathode except Bipolar ‧Mounting Position: Any DEVICES FOR BIPOLAR APPLICATIONS For Bidirectional use C or CA Suffix for types Electrical characteristics apply in both directions.
